--- Comment #20 from Bjorn Pagen <hello at bjornpagen dot com> ---
This bug also affects C++26 reflection and consteval code in GCC 16.1.0.

This standalone testcase reproduces the std::string(ptr, size) failure over
vague-linkage storage:

#include <string>

inline constexpr char text[] = "x";

consteval auto check() -> bool {
  auto value = std::string{text, 1};
  return value == "x";
}

static_assert(check());

Command:

g++-16 -std=c++26 -fsanitize=undefined -c repro.cc

GCC rejects the static assertion. The final diagnostic is:

bits/basic_string.h:713:17: error: '(((const char*)(& text)) == 0)' is not a
constant expression

The same command succeeds without -fsanitize=undefined.

Reflection APIs can expose text through compiler-generated storage with the
same linkage property. This bug therefore blocks required constant evaluation
in reflection code.

Attachment 65251, added on 2026-08-05, addresses the same separation between
constant evaluation and null-check optimization. This testcase can extend its
regression coverage.
